In a significant move for Mozambique's energy sector, the Ministry of Mineral Resources and Energy (MIREME) and the Energy Regulatory Authority (ARENE) have launched a new tender for developing decentralized solar and battery storage systems. The recently announced tender seeks to select two. . The Ministry of Mineral Resources and Energy (MIREME) of Mozambique has announced a new initiative under the GET FiT Mozambique Program, funded by the Government of Germany through KfW Development Bank.

The Rural Energy for America Program (REAP) offers federal grants and loans to help farmers and rural small business owners go solar, covering up to 50% of total project costs. .
